Web30 jan. 2024 · An ounce of water is defined as 29. 57352956 milliliters (mL). This means that 20 oz of water is equal to 20 x 29.57352956 = 591. 4705912 mL.Now let’s convert this into grams. 1 mL of water is equal to 1 gram so 591. 4705912 mL of water is equal to 591.4705912 grams. This means that 20 oz of water weighs approximately 591 grams.
